Big Ten Conference vs. Tony Pittman

The Big Ten Conference (B1G), formerly Western Conference and Big Nine Conference, is the oldest Division I collegiate athletic conference in the United States. Tony Pittman (born August 5, 1971 in Baltimore, Maryland) is an American former college football player.
